TAIPEI (Taiwan News) — The Sheraton Grand Taipei Hotel has partnered with British fragrance house Jo Malone London to launch its 2025 “Fun & Games” holiday celebration.
The collaboration, which runs through December, transforms the hotel into an immersive British-style stage featuring themed decor and a series of fragrance-inspired culinary offerings.
The hotel lobby serves as the focal point, designed to reflect the playful aesthetic of Jo Malone London’s latest collection. The space is decorated with chessboards, dice, and harlequin patterns, creating a sophisticated yet whimsical atmosphere.
At the heart of the display is a towering Christmas tree. The decor utilizes a palette of deep green, blue, and red to mirror the brand’s holiday scent collection. On the evenings of Dec. 24 and 25, the lobby will host live musical performances and appearances by Santa Claus to hand out holiday treats.

The partnership extends into the hotel’s culinary departments, where chefs have translated olfactory notes into seasonal flavors. The Deli bakery is offering a selection of limited-edition desserts through Dec. 28 that echo specific perfumes.
The selection includes the apricot traveler cake, which uses French Lescure AOP butter and apricot filling to complement sandalwood notes. Other featured sweets include Chubby Santa, a cherry and dark chocolate cake inspired by roasted chestnut scents, and the Cocoa Bell, which blends hazelnut with 65% bittersweet cocoa.
Traditional holiday items also return, including the classic King’s Pie, a galette des rois with hidden porcelain figurines, and the Christmas forest, a matcha mousse cake. For home celebrations, the hotel is providing takeaway hampers featuring roasted American beef and herb-roasted turkey paired with classic sides.

The Antoine Room will host a festive meal on Dec. 24 and 25. The menu highlights include seared cobia, Hokkaido scallops, and Osetra caviar. For the main course, guests can choose from Flannery 28-day dry-aged T-bone steak, prime filet mignon, or Snake River Farms wagyu ribeye.
Guests who order the holiday sets between Dec. 20 and 30 will receive a Jo Malone London gift set. The hotel is also offering a “Scents Staycation” package through Dec. 28, which includes room upgrades and festive fragrance sets for guests who wish to fully immerse themselves in the “Fun & Games” theme.
